Girl-victim of cruel treatment placed in Makhachkala shelter
A young girl-resident of Dagestan, who was kept on the chain by her relatives, has received medical and psychological care. She was placed into a social-rehabilitation centre for minors in Makhachkala. The mockeries on the girl are broadly discussed in social networks among residents of the republic.
The "Caucasian Knot" has reported that on April 7 investigators said that they were checking messages that in the village of Prigorodnoye, Kizlyar District, a 15-year-old girl was kept at home on a chain and beaten up, in order to "dishabituate her from immoral lifestyle." She managed to escape from the house; and when policemen found her, the girl refused to return home.
In connection with complaints of the girl about ill-treatment, the issue is now considered about deprivation of her parents of their parental rights, said a law enforcement source.
Keeping a relative on a chain for immoral behaviour is not specific for the region and is causing shock, said Milrad Fatullaev, the director of the regional news agency "Derbent".
He believes that the appearance of such phenomena, unusual for the region, has to do with the collapse of the traditional lifestyle of Caucasians. According to his version, this process began back in the Soviet era.
Dagestan lacks any statistics on the so-called "honour killings", since the information about such crimes is concealed by relatives, said the experts, interviewed stated the "Caucasian Knot".
